Equal Employment Opportunity Statement

Davidson College is an equal opportunity employer. As such, the college is committed to providing equal employment opportunities for all employees, students, applicants for student admission, and applicants for employment regardless of race, color, sex, national origin, religion, age, sexual orientation or disability unless allowed by law and deemed necessary to the operation of the college. In addition, the college complies with all applicable federal, state and local laws governing non-discrimination. This policy applies to all terms and conditions of employment, including, but not limited to, decisions related to hiring, promotion, termination, compensation, and training. The college adheres to this philosophy in its admissions policies and in the way it administers all educational programs.

Policy and Benefit Changes

The policies, benefits and guidelines described in this guide are designed to protect both employees and the college. While the intent is to describe accurately the various policies and benefits currently in effect, the college expressly reserves the right to change, amend, or terminate any policy, practice or benefit at any time, with or without notice, and to make decisions which may be different from the policies expressed in this guide. It is intended that employees be advised of any changes to this guide; changes may occur, however, before any written revisions are circulated.
